Survey shows strong local preference for parking; commissioners debate trade-offs with added housing

Manchester City Commissions · December 9, 2024

Summary

Survey respondents skewed homeowner-heavy and expressed strong preferences for dedicated parking for businesses and homes; commissioners discussed how those preferences interact with goals to increase housing supply and the limits of local zoning to lower market prices.

A majority of survey respondents signaled that dedicated parking matters. Speaker 2 told the commission that about 77% of respondents said it is important that businesses offer dedicated off-street parking and that, when forced to choose, 57% favored prioritizing dedicated business parking even if it reduced building square footage. On housing, Speaker 2 said 64% favored requiring dedicated parking spaces for homes even if it meant fewer new homes overall.
